Understanding the Foundations of Corporate Health Law
At its core, corporate health law encompasses the regulations, legal requirements, and best practices that organizations must follow to ensure the health and safety of their employees, clients, and the broader community. This legal discipline addresses a wide spectrum of issues including workplace safety, employee health rights, health insurance mandates, and responses to health emergencies.

Key Components of Corporate Health Law
Understanding the components that make up corporate health law is vital for comprehensive compliance and effective legal counsel. Below are the most critical areas covered under this legal domain:
Workplace Safety Regulations
Ensuring a safe work environment is mandated by laws such as the Occupational Safety and Health Act (OSHA) in the United States. Employers must adhere to standards that prevent workplace injuries and illnesses, conduct regular risk assessments, and maintain proper safety protocols.
Health Insurance and Employee Benefits
Legal frameworks like the Affordable Care Act (ACA) dictate employer responsibilities related to health insurance provision, coverage standards, and communication. Employers must navigate complex compliance requirements to avoid penalties and ensure employee access to adequate health benefits.
Managing Infectious Disease Risks
COVID-19 has intensified focus on health protocols, quarantine procedures, and emergency response plans. Corporate health law guides organizations in implementing policies that protect against infectious disease transmission while complying with evolving legal mandates.
Privacy Laws and Data Security
Handling employee health information demands adherence to privacy laws like the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act (HIPAA). Protecting sensitive health data while ensuring transparency and compliance is a delicate balance vital for corporate legal teams.
Occupational Health and Immunizations
Legal requirements often mandate vaccinations and health screenings for certain sectors, especially in healthcare, food service, and manufacturing. Companies must develop policies that respect legal rights while safeguarding health standards.
